NCLA Events for 2010
-
January 7: Legislative Preview –Embassy Suites, 4705 Clydesdale Parkway in Loveland, 7:30 to 11:30 a.m. Learn how you can help affect the change vital to business’ success in Colorado by attending the Northern Colorado Legislative Alliance’s 2010 Legislative Preview. As in years past, you will learn about the NCLA’s priority agenda for 2010. New this year will be panel discussions with lawmakers and other experts on the topics of fiscal policy and budget, K-12 and higher education, energy, labor/workforce and health care. Attendees will also have the opportunity to dialogue with their lawmakers and the NCLA Board about specific concerns and find out how they can get involved in the legislative process throughout 2010. The doors open at 7:15. The cost to attend is $20 per chamber/NCEDC member and $25 per non-member and includes continental breakfast. The Embassy Suites is sponsoring the event as well.

- March 2: NCLA Mission to the Capitol – Colorado State Capitol, Morning-Early Afternoon. Attendees will take a chartered bus ride to Denver where they will engage Colorado’s political leadership in discussions about critical issues facing our region. Participants will meet with legislators and policy makers in on issues important to business success and watch the legislative process in action. The event will wrap-up with a luncheon with Northern Colorado legislators. The cost to attend will likely be $75 per chamber or NCEDC member and includes breakfast, lunch and travel.
